Dao层的owner
来源:6-8 店铺列表展示前端开发
weixin_慕哥4298722
2020-01-24
老师,在测试getShopList方法是,我设置了shopCondition中的owner.setUserId(1L),
然后按照自己数据库的数据,可以查询到如下结果
Shop{shopId=9, shopName=‘酒吧’, shopDesc=‘4’, shopAddr=‘2’, phone=‘3’, shopImg=’\upload\item\shop9\2020012208584435727.jpg’, priority=4, createTime=Wed Jan 22 08:58:44 GMT+08:00 2020, lastEditTime=Wed Jan 22 08:58:44 GMT+08:00 2020, enableStatus=0, advice=‘null’, area=Area{areaId=2, areaName=‘西苑’, priority=null, createTime=null, lastEditTime=null}, owner=null, shopCategory=ShopCategory{shopCategoryId=2, shopCategoryName=‘咖啡’, shopCategoryDesc=‘null’, shopCategoryImg=‘null’, priority=null, createTime=null, lastEditTime=null, parent=null}}
明显看见owner为空,Owner信息未封装进来,ShopDao.xml是按照源码配置的,但是其他两个可以正常封装
2回答
-
同学好,主要是sql语句里面,在resultmap里面指定返回user_id即可:),不过咱们程序里面暂时不需要获取店铺里的user_id
112020-01-25 -
weixin_慕哥4298722
提问者
2020-01-24
后面我通过<result >标签和通过在sql语句之中增加对tb_person_info信息的返回,已经可以封装owner对象了,老师这样子对嘛
00
相似问题